The invention provides an aluminum alloy automobile anti-collision beam, and relates to the field of anti-collision beams. The aluminum alloy automobile anti-collision beam comprises two fixed bases, first mounting positioning holes are fixedly formed around one side of each fixed base; buffer box bodies are fixedly connected to one side of each fixed base, the same metal cross beam is fixedly connected to the sides, away from the fixed bases, of the two buffer box bodies, and the metal cross beam is arranged to have a radian; a gravity groove is formed in the middle end of the side, away from the fixed bases, of the metal cross beam, a cavity area formed between the inner walls of the metal cross beam is a cross beam inner cavity, cross beam reinforcing ribs are arranged in the cross beam inner cavity, and the cross beam reinforcing ribs are shaped like a Chinese character 'gong'. The aluminum alloy automobile anti-collision beam has the advantage of being high in anti-collision performance.
